如何把excel表格中的内容批量转换成txt文档?

excel表格中一行导出为一个txt文档的方法... excel表格中一行导出为一个txt文档的方法 展开
 我来答
百度网友a9cce72
推荐于2017-12-15 · TA获得超过111个赞
知道小有建树答主
回答量:150
采纳率:0%
帮助的人:77.4万
展开全部

第一步:ATL+F11

第二步:在左边当前工作簿双击当前工作表

第三步:在右边空白处粘贴如下代码

Sub txt()

On Error Resume Next

MkDir "d:\导出TXT"

Dim i As Long, a As String, b As String

For i = 1 To Cells(65536, 1).End(xlUp).Row

    a = Cells(i, 1)

    b = Cells(i, 2)

    Open "d:\导出TXT\" & a & ".txt" For Output As #1

    Print #1, b

    Close #1

Next i

MsgBox "完成" & i & "条数据导出"

End Sub

第四步:F5运行,导出的TXT文件在:d:\导出TXT

雪V歌
2016-05-18 · 知道合伙人数码行家
雪V歌
知道合伙人数码行家
采纳数:78698 获赞数:222935
泉州兴瑞发公司2015-2017最佳优秀员工。

向TA提问 私信TA
展开全部
方法/步骤
打开需要转换的文件。

点击左上角OFFICE图标,依次点击“另存为”→“其它格式”

在另存为窗口的保存类型选择“文本文件(制表符分隔)(*.txt)”,输入文件名,点击保存。
打开Book1.txt,我们看到这种方式是将表格以空格符分隔来排出来的,若表格很长的话可能就不是很好了。

下面来教大家将Excel转TXT,而且在TXT中将表格以“,逗号”隔开的方式来排序,这样对于长表格数据我们便于区分!
先将Excel表格“文件”-->另存为,然后选择“CSV”格式,保存。

然后将“CSV”格式文件用“记事本”来打开,打开后将文件另存为“TXT”格式即可。
追问
不是全部信息转换成一个txt文件,是一行内容一个txt文档
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
收起 1条折叠回答
推荐律师服务: 若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询

为你推荐:

下载百度知道APP,抢鲜体验
使用百度知道APP,立即抢鲜体验。你的手机镜头里或许有别人想知道的答案。
扫描二维码下载
×

类别

我们会通过消息、邮箱等方式尽快将举报结果通知您。

说明

0/200

提交
取消

辅 助

模 式